Abstract : Recent advancements in materials science and technology have facilitated a reduction in the cost of solar panels.
Optimization of location-specific geospatial of SPV (Solar Photovoltaic) is important. Through a multi-factor spatial
parameterization (MUFSP) model, based on socioeconomic parameters for the city of Fukuoka, Japan,it is revealed thatthe
transmission cost and the land cost are significant for determining SPV locations in suburban area.The cause of this resultis
discussed.
